Product Description:
Cay10594 is primarily used in biochemical and pharmacological research as a selective agonist for the GPR119 receptor. Activation of GPR119 has been linked to the regulation of glucose homeostasis and insulin secretion, making this compound a valuable tool in the study of type 2 diabetes and metabolic disorders. Researchers use Cay10594 to investigate pathways involved in incretin hormone release, such as GLP-1, which plays a key role in glucose-dependent insulin release. Due to its ability to stimulate insulin secretion only in the presence of elevated glucose levels, it is also explored for its potential in developing glucose-lowering therapies with a reduced risk of hypoglycemia. Additionally, Cay10594 has been employed in studies examining appetite regulation and energy balance, as GPR119 activation may influence food intake and body weight. Its application remains largely confined to preclinical research, aiding in target validation and mechanistic studies related to metabolic disease.
